Overview of the OnePlus 12

The OnePlus 12 is the latest flagship smartphone from OnePlus, featuring cutting-edge specifications such as a high-refresh-rate display, advanced camera systems, and a powerful processor. It was officially released in early 2024 and has quickly become popular among users seeking premium performance at a competitive price.

Pricing for New OnePlus 12 Devices

At launch, the retail price for the new OnePlus 12 was set at approximately $799 for the base model. Depending on storage options and regional variations, prices can go up to $899. Retailers often offer promotional discounts during the initial sales period, which can slightly reduce the purchase price.

Market Prices for Used OnePlus 12 Devices

Used OnePlus 12 smartphones are available through various online platforms, including marketplaces and third-party resellers. The prices for used devices typically range from $500 to $700, depending on condition, storage capacity, and whether the device is unlocked or tied to a carrier.

Factors Affecting Used Device Prices

  • Device condition (cosmetic and functional)
  • Original accessories and packaging
  • Warranty status
  • Market demand and availability

Comparing New and Used Prices

When comparing new and used prices, buyers should consider several factors. While new devices offer the latest features and full warranty coverage, used devices can provide significant savings. However, purchasing used requires careful assessment of device condition and seller credibility.

Pros and Cons of Buying New

  • Latest hardware and software updates
  • Full warranty and support
  • Better assurance of device authenticity
  • Higher cost compared to used options

Pros and Cons of Buying Used

  • Lower purchase price
  • Potential for negotiating discounts
  • Risk of device wear and tear
  • Limited or no warranty coverage

Market trends suggest that the prices of used OnePlus 12 devices will gradually decrease as newer models are released and stock levels stabilize. Additionally, promotional events such as Black Friday and holiday sales may influence both new and used device prices, offering further opportunities for savings.
